Compartilhar via


Enumeração WrappedObjectPreference (dbgmodel.h)

O WrappedObjectPreference enum indica uma preferência de como o wrapper e o objeto encapsulado devem ser tratados.

Sintaxe

typedef enum WrappedObjectPreference {
  WrappedObjectNameResolution,
  WrappedObjectGeneralProxy
} ;

Constantes

 
WrappedObjectNameResolution
Indica que o objeto encapsulado deve ser usado para resolução de nomes e não interpretado como um proxy generalizado para o objeto. Em essência, coisas como "." e "->" devem funcionar em um avaliador de expressão; no entanto, outras operações não devem.
WrappedObjectGeneralProxy
Indica que o wrapper deve ser considerado um proxy geral para o objeto encapsulado.

Observações

Essas enumerações servem para orientar o tratamento de objetos encapsulados e wrapper, com dois modos distintos disponíveis. Essas preferências podem afetar como as funções e as operações interagem com esses objetos.

Requisitos

Requisito Valor
cabeçalho dbgmodel.h

Consulte também

Visão geral do modelo de dados do depurador C++